•Engineered a comprehensive toolkit featuring a library of accessible components built in TypeScript, leveraging Svelte for an ultra lightweight frontend framework that ensures fast and responsive conditional rendering.
•Implemented robust accessibility features, including keyboard navigation support, color-blind friendly design, and strict adherence to WAI-ARIA guidelines, demonstrating a strong commitment to inclusive design principles and ensuring an accessible user experience.
•Architected a dynamic frontend using SvelteKit, leveraging its reactive framework and built-in server-side rendering capabilities to deliver a high-performance and scalable user interface.
•Developed the data persistence layer utilizing PostgreSQL for secure storage and retrieval of user information, implementing ACID principles to ensure data integrity and reliability, and optimizing queries for performance and scalability.
•Containerized the application using Docker, deploying it on AWS Elastic Beanstalk to ensure consistent development environments and facilitate seamless scaling. Leveraged Elastic Beanstalk’s automated deployment and scaling features to optimize resource management and application availability.